Schlafmittel/ Propofol

Sie erhalten während den Endoskopien (Magen- und Darmspiegelung) ein Kurzschlafmittel (Propofol). Durch dieses spüren Sie die Untersuchung nicht und sind aber sofort nach der Untersuchung wieder wach. Es handelt sich hierbei NICHT um eine Narkose. Während der Untersuchung und der Aufwachzeit werden Sie überwacht und erhalten Sauerstoff über die Nase. Aus rechtlichen Gründen und für Ihre eigene Sicherheit weisen wir Sie darauf hin, dass die eingeschränkte Wahrnehmung bzw. Reaktionsfähigkeit unbedingt den Verzicht auf das Führen eines Fahrzeugs im Strassenverkehr für mindestens 12 Stunden nach der Behandlung erfordert und Sie während dieser Zeit keine Maschine lenken oder eine Unterschrift leisten dürfen.
